09-05-2008, 12:13 AM #6
That is only part of the story. There are 10 systems at this location. This was the worst but they were ALL very dirty. 6 systems had clogged condensate drains . Of those six four had clogged secondary drains and the water was running out of the units at the opposite end of the coil through the cabinet and into the rusted pan below. NO safety shutoffs. The company was being paid a nice monthly check to come out and change filters(21 total) and keep these in perfect running condition.
Needless to say the company was fired after I showed these pics. The owner was getting a little suspicious after this company was coming in every week or so to fix a break down and collect even more dinero so we were called.
The bad news is that it is going to take several loooong visits to get these back in good shape. The good news is that I now have earned another long term monthly customer who also wants us to install 2 12.5 ton package units on additional space they will be taking over next month and maintain all 78 tons of cooling capacity the building will soon have. Turning out to be a profitable relationship for both parties.
